🌿 Dive into the fascinating world of engineering with our podcast, ” The Development Drive By”! 🌍 From the skyscraper-dotted skylines to the eco-conscious innovations shaping our future, this podcast unravels the intricate tapestry of Environmental, Civil, Architecture, and MEP (Mechanical, Electrical, Plumbing) Engineering. Whether you’re an industry professional, a curious student, or just someone passionate about sustainable design, ” The Development Drive By” offers engaging insights and real-world stories that highlight the art and science behind our built environment. Each episode takes you on a journey through the latest trends and technologies transforming how we build and inhabit spaces. Discover how civil engineers are rethinking infrastructure to withstand climate change, or how architects are blending beauty with sustainability, turning urban jungles into green oases. We also explore the vital role of MEP engineering in creating efficient, comfortable, and safe buildings that stand the test of time. 🔧 Tune in for expert interviews, case studies, and practical tips that illuminate the challenges and triumphs of designing spaces that harmonize with nature.
